Meaning & origin

Hemavati is a girl's name of Sanskrit origin, traditionally used in Hindu families. The name means "Adorned with gold, possessing the radiance of precious metal — Hemavati is another epithet of Parvati, daughter of the golden Himalaya" and belongs to the Light cluster — names meaning radiance, illumination, and hope.

Common among Indian, Marathi, Bengali, Gujarati, Punjabi families, Hemavati carries cultural weight that goes beyond its dictionary definition — it's a name with a story and a community.

Hemavati's nakshatra & rashi

In Hindu tradition, a baby's name is chosen to harmonise with their nakshatra (birth star) and rashi (moon sign) — most often through an auspicious first syllable. Hemavati opens with “He”. Whether that's auspicious for your baby depends on their exact date, time and place of birth.
